Workday Recruiting
Workday Recruiting is an enterprise-grade applicant tracking system built into the broader Workday HCM suite. It offers end-to-end recruiting from sourcing to offer management within a unified platform.
Employment Hero
Employment Hero is an all-in-one HR, payroll, and benefits platform with a strong presence in Australia and New Zealand. It offers a free HR plan alongside paid payroll and benefits modules, making it accessible for businesses at any stage. Employment Hero also operates a job marketplace called Swag for employees.
